From 70e195ad169a23a1012693de1751dabc2d707692 Mon Sep 17 00:00:00 2001 From: Sara Gerretsen Date: Thu, 4 Sep 2025 10:52:04 +0200 Subject: [PATCH] fix: binary output directories not being set correctly --- src/CMakeLists.txt |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t index e2702b9..460264f 100644 --- a/src/CMakeLists.txt +++ b/src/CMakeLists.txt @@ -1,13 +1,13 @@ -set(CHANGEME PROPERTIES - CMAKE_RUNTIME_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../bin" - CMAKE_LIBRARY_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../lib" - CMAKE_ARCHIVE_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../lib" -) - file(GLOB_RECURSE SOURCE_FILES *.cpp) add_executable(CHANGEME ${SOURCE_FILES}) +set_target_properties(CHANGEME PROPERTIES + RUNTIME_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../bin/" + LIBRARY_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../lib/" + ARCHIVE_OUTPUT_DIRECTORY "${CMAKE_BINARY_DIR}/../lib/" +) + target_link_libraries(CHANGEME PUBLIC ImGui-SFML::ImGui-SFML